The presidential contest in Virginia is heading toward a photo finish.
The final Richmond Times-Dispatch Poll of the campaign shows Sen. Barack Obama at 47 percent and Sen. John McCain at 44 percent. Nine percent are undecided an unusually large slice of the electorate. The profile of undecided voters suggests that some are potentially opposed to Obama.
Because Obamas advantage over McCain is within the polls margin of error plus or minus 4 percentage points the contest in Virginia can be considered about even.
